Transaction 331e7799db07450e17aeefaccae50eaa59917b9df7099c50580c59fdf4cea88c

1 Input
2 Outputs
  • 331e7799db07450e17aeefaccae50eaa59917b9df7099c50580c59fdf4cea88c:0
  • value  2263235
    address  345tRcoK6QQnLJoee8E4amNynQzdL6sfN3
  • 331e7799db07450e17aeefaccae50eaa59917b9df7099c50580c59fdf4cea88c:1
  • value  374328686
    address  3QUjCVEBTbdb2spVZ3f87NM8Qw4sz9WsX7